  3. #3
    Hand1: Looks like flop is scary for both of you. AA may have put you all in pre flop. Would he slowplay AK, AQ or QQ ? Or is it more likely he has KQ or JJ or worse. Think I would bet 2/3 the pot.

    Hand2: Most likely he is on a draw and he is hoping you are on AK and will fold to his raise. If he had an 8 or 77 would he have raised ? or would he have called ? I would re-raise.

    Hand3: Checking the flop has put you in a difficult situation. It is now going to cost a lot more to find out if you are beat. He limped in then called a big raise pf, smells like a pocket pair. Without a read I fold.

  8. #8
    Hand #1 - Without a read - lay it down after the flop, you're beat.

    Hand #2 - Need a read. Will this guy call 4xbb pf with an 8 in his hand? Will he semi-bluff a flush draw? (if so, play it hard until a spade hits - make him pay)

    Hand #3 - No overcards, his bet tells me TPTK. I would think hard about that one and probably call.

    When I have KK I isolate to 1 opponent and then play the hand with caution. Look for possible flushes and, of course any A on the board makes me nervous. I just want a loose opponent to call me down on an aceless board. I'm still trying to learn is when to let unimproved Ks & As go.
